1.背景介绍
移动支付市场已经进入了快速发展的阶段,各种支付方式和服务提供商都在竞争。在这篇文章中,我们将探讨移动支付市场的竞争格局,分析主流厂商和新兴玩家的优势和劣势,并探讨未来的发展趋势和挑战。
1.1 移动支付市场的发展
移动支付市场的发展可以追溯到2000年代末,当时的手机支付主要是通过短信支付实现的。随着智能手机的普及和互联网的发展,移动支付逐渐成为人们日常生活中不可或缺的一部分。
目前,移动支付市场主要由以下几种支付方式构成:
- 短信支付:通过短信发送支付指令实现的支付方式,主要由运营商提供。
- 手机钱包:通过手机应用程序实现的支付方式,主要由银行和第三方支付平台提供。
- 扫一扫支付:通过扫描二维码实现的支付方式,主要由第三方支付平台提供。
- 快捷支付:通过快捷支付工具实现的支付方式,主要由银行提供。
1.2 主流厂商与新兴玩家
在移动支付市场中,主流厂商主要包括银行、运营商和第三方支付平台,而新兴玩家则包括一些创新型的支付服务提供商。
1.2.1 主流厂商
- 银行:作为支付的核心组成部分,银行在移动支付市场中具有很大的市场份额。银行通过手机钱包、快捷支付等方式提供支付服务。
- 运营商:作为手机的服务提供商,运营商在短信支付方面具有优势。运营商通过短信支付、手机钱包等方式提供支付服务。
- 第三方支付平台:如支付宝、微信支付等,这些平台通过手机应用程序提供支付服务,在市场份额上取得了显著的成功。
1.2.2 新兴玩家
- 蚂蚁集团:蚂蚁集团通过支付宝等平台,在移动支付市场上取得了显著的成功。
- 阿里巴巴:阿里巴巴通过微信支付等平台,在移动支付市场上也取得了一定的成功。
- 腾讯:腾讯通过微信等平台,在移动支付市场上也取得了一定的成功。
2.核心概念与联系
在移动支付市场中,有一些核心概念需要我们了解,这些概念与移动支付市场的发展和竞争格局密切相关。
2.1 移动支付的核心概念
- 移动支付:通过手机或其他移动设备实现的支付方式。
- 手机钱包:通过手机应用程序实现的支付方式,用于存储用户的银行卡信息和其他支付信息。
- 扫一扫支付:通过扫描二维码实现的支付方式,用于在商家和用户之间实现支付。
- 快捷支付:通过快捷支付工具实现的支付方式,用于在线支付。
2.2 移动支付与其他支付方式的联系
移动支付与其他支付方式(如现金、银行卡、信用卡等)存在一定的联系。移动支付可以看作是现金、银行卡、信用卡等支付方式的一种新型发展。移动支付通过手机技术和互联网技术,提供了一种更方便、更安全的支付方式。
3.核心算法原理和具体操作步骤以及数学模型公式详细讲解
在移动支付中,有一些核心算法原理和数学模型公式需要我们了解,这些算法和模型与移动支付市场的发展和竞争格局密切相关。
3.1 核心算法原理
- 密码学算法:移动支付中使用密码学算法来保证数据的安全性和完整性。例如,AES、RSA等密码学算法在移动支付中得到广泛应用。
- 加密算法:移动支付中使用加密算法来保护用户的敏感信息,例如银行卡信息、支付密码等。例如,AES、RSA等加密算法在移动支付中得到广泛应用。
- 数字签名算法:移动支付中使用数字签名算法来验证数据的真实性和完整性。例如,RSA、DSA等数字签名算法在移动支付中得到广泛应用。
3.2 具体操作步骤
- 用户通过手机应用程序选择支付方式。
- 系统根据用户选择的支付方式生成支付订单。
- 系统通过密码学算法、加密算法和数字签名算法对支付订单进行加密和验证。
- 用户通过手机支付应用程序确认支付订单。
- 系统根据用户确认的支付订单进行支付处理。
3.3 数学模型公式
在移动支付中,有一些数学模型公式需要我们了解,这些公式用于描述移动支付中的一些关键参数和指标。
- 支付成功率:支付成功率是指在一次支付操作中成功支付的比例。支付成功率可以用以下公式表示:
- 支付延迟时间:支付延迟时间是指从用户确认支付订单到系统完成支付处理的时间。支付延迟时间可以用以下公式表示:
- 支付成本:支付成本是指在一次支付操作中所需支付的费用。支付成本可以用以下公式表示:
4.具体代码实例和详细解释说明
在移动支付中,有一些具体的代码实例需要我们了解,这些代码实例用于实现移动支付的核心功能和功能模块。
4.1 密码学算法实现
在移动支付中,AES算法是一种常用的密码学算法,用于加密和解密用户的敏感信息。以下是AES算法的一个简单实现:
from Crypto.Cipher import AES
def encrypt(plaintext, key):
cipher = AES.new(key, AES.MODE_ECB)
ciphertext = cipher.encrypt(plaintext)
return ciphertext
def decrypt(ciphertext, key):
cipher = AES.new(key, AES.MODE_ECB)
plaintext = cipher.decrypt(ciphertext)
return plaintext
4.2 加密算法实现
在移动支付中,AES算法是一种常用的加密算法,用于加密和解密用户的敏感信息。以下是AES算法的一个简单实现:
from Crypto.Cipher import AES
def encrypt(plaintext, key):
cipher = AES.new(key, AES.MODE_ECB)
ciphertext = cipher.encrypt(plaintext)
return ciphertext
def decrypt(ciphertext, key):
cipher = AES.new(key, AES.MODE_ECB)
plaintext = cipher.decrypt(ciphertext)
return plaintext
4.3 数字签名算法实现
在移动支付中,RSA算法是一种常用的数字签名算法,用于验证数据的真实性和完整性。以下是RSA算法的一个简单实现:
from Crypto.PublicKey import RSA
from Crypto.Signature import PKCS1_v1_5
from Crypto.Hash import SHA256
def sign(message, private_key):
hash_obj = SHA256.new(message)
signer = PKCS1_v1_5.new(private_key)
signature = signer.sign(hash_obj)
return signature
def verify(message, signature, public_key):
hash_obj = SHA256.new(message)
verifier = PKCS1_v1_5.new(public_key)
return verifier.verify(hash_obj, signature)
5.未来发展趋势与挑战
在移动支付市场的未来发展中,我们可以看到以下几个趋势和挑战:
- 技术创新:随着人工智能、大数据、物联网等技术的发展,移动支付市场将会迎来更多的技术创新,例如基于人脸识别的支付、基于语音的支付等。
- 安全性和隐私保护:随着移动支付市场的发展,安全性和隐私保护将成为移动支付市场的重要挑战之一。移动支付市场需要不断提高安全性和隐私保护的水平,以满足用户的需求。
- 国际化发展:随着全球化的发展,移动支付市场将会向国际化发展。移动支付市场需要适应不同国家和地区的法律法规和市场需求,以便在国际市场上取得成功。
- 竞争格局的变化:随着移动支付市场的发展,主流厂商和新兴玩家之间的竞争格局将会发生变化。新的竞争者将会进入市场,挑战主流厂商的市场份额。
6.附录常见问题与解答
在这里,我们将列举一些常见问题及其解答:
- Q:移动支付市场的发展趋势如何? A:移动支付市场的发展趋势将会受到技术创新、安全性和隐私保护、国际化发展以及竞争格局的影响。随着人工智能、大数据、物联网等技术的发展,移动支付市场将会迎来更多的技术创新。
- Q:移动支付市场的安全性和隐私保护如何保障? A:移动支付市场需要使用密码学算法、加密算法和数字签名算法等技术手段来保障安全性和隐私保护。同时,移动支付市场需要不断提高安全性和隐私保护的水平,以满足用户的需求。
- Q:移动支付市场如何适应不同国家和地区的法律法规和市场需求? A:移动支付市场需要根据不同国家和地区的法律法规和市场需求进行适应。这包括适应不同的支付方式、支付渠道、支付标准等。同时,移动支付市场需要与政府和监管机构保持良好的沟通和合作,以便更好地满足市场需求。
- Q:移动支付市场的竞争格局如何变化? A:随着移动支付市场的发展,主流厂商和新兴玩家之间的竞争格局将会发生变化。新的竞争者将会进入市场,挑战主流厂商的市场份额。同时,移动支付市场的竞争格局也将受到技术创新、安全性和隐私保护、国际化发展等因素的影响。